Kids see plants, flowers, and trees around them everyday. In this lively and educational reader, they'll learn how those plants grow. Kids will take this magical journey from seed pollination to plant growth, learning about what plants need to thrive and grow with the same careful text, brilliant photographs, and the fun approach u003ciu003eNational Geographic Readers u003c/iu003eare known for.
